ArchPoint Investors is an institutional investor managing $420M across 78 U.S. equity positions as of Q1 2026. Based on the overlap of conviction holdings in their latest 13F filings, the hedge funds with portfolios most similar to ArchPoint Investors are Meixler Investment , Ltd., Adams Asset Advisors,, EAGLE GLOBAL ADVISORS, with shared positions in $DMLP, $PHYS, $EPD, $ET, $OKE, $MPLX. Similarity is derived from each fund’s latest 13F-HR filing with the SEC. Funds are ranked by the overlap of distinctive conviction holdings; near-universal mega-cap positions are excluded so the ranking reflects shared strategy, not common index exposure.
